# Which sensitive data discovery solutions provide actionable remediation recommendations for enterprise environments?

<p class="elv-tracking-normal elv-text-default elv-font-figtree elv-text-base elv-leading-base elv-font-normal" elv="true">Which sensitive data discovery solutions actually give enterprise teams actionable remediation, not just a list of findings? Discovery is only half the job; the value is in what you do next, especially at enterprise scale. What we're hoping to find:</p><ul>
<li>Clear, prioritized remediation steps rather than raw alerts</li>
<li>Guidance on permissions, exposure, and access to fix</li>
<li>Findings that map to owners and next actions</li>
</ul><p class="elv-tracking-normal elv-text-default elv-font-figtree elv-text-base elv-leading-base elv-font-normal" elv="true">From the<a class="a a--md" elv="true" href="https://www.g2.com/categories/sensitive-data-discovery"> </a><a class="a a--md" elv="true" href="https://www.g2.com/categories/sensitive-data-discovery">sensitive data discovery</a> category, mostly from enterprise reviewers:</p><ul>
<li>
<a class="a a--md" elv="true" href="https://www.g2.com/products/varonis-data-security-platform/reviews"><strong>Varonis Data Security Platform</strong></a>: surfaces overexposed and stale data and excessive permissions to drive least-privilege remediation, with an MDR team reviewers lean on.</li>
<li>
<a class="a a--md" elv="true" href="https://www.g2.com/products/ibm-guardium-data-protection/reviews"><strong>IBM Guardium Data Protection</strong></a>: real-time monitoring and policy actions, though reviewers say rules take effort to configure.</li>
<li>
<a class="a a--md" elv="true" href="https://www.g2.com/products/securiti/reviews"><strong>Securiti</strong></a>: no-code workflows and AI classification that route findings toward action.</li>
<li>
<a class="a a--md" elv="true" href="https://www.g2.com/products/safetica/reviews"><strong>Safetica</strong></a>: can block or alert when sensitive data leaves the company, with clear reports.</li>
</ul><p class="elv-tracking-normal elv-text-default elv-font-figtree elv-text-base elv-leading-base elv-font-normal" elv="true">For enterprise teams, which tool turned findings into fixes fastest? And did remediation guidance actually reach the right owners?</p>

Varonis tying overexposed and stale data findings directly to least-privilege remediation is a good example of a tool that closes the loop instead of just handing you a report to act on yourself. Discovery without a clear next step is really just an expensive way to generate a list nobody has time to work through.
